About this activity
Sock sorting turns laundry into a maths game. Children match pairs, sort by colour or size, count totals, and spot odd socks while building early number skills indoors on any day.

View Age 5 Activity Choice CardsMaterials needed
- Clean sock pile
- Two baskets
- Optional number cards
Preparation time
2 minutes
How to play
- 1Tip a small pile of clean socks onto a clear floor space.
- 2Match pairs and count how many complete pairs you find.
- 3Sort socks into colour groups or size order.
- 4Spot the odd socks and guess who they belong to.

SEN-friendly note
This activity can be adapted with fewer steps, visual prompts, quieter pacing, or a clear start and finish point. Offer choices and adjust sensory input to suit the child.
